C语言,编写两个函数,分别求两个正整数的最大公约数和最小公倍数,结果...答:gcd(int x,int y)//最大公约数 { if (y==0)return x;else return gcd(y,x%y);} int lcd (int x,int y,int z)//最小公倍数 { return x*y/z;} int main(){ int a,b,c;scanf("%d%d",&b,&c);int d=gcd(b,c);printf("%d %d",d,lcd(b,c,d));return 0;} ...
C语言 写两个函数,分别求两个整数的最大公约数和最小公倍数,用主函数...答:;} int main(){ int yue(int,int);int bei(int,int,int);int p,q,a,b;printf("请输入两个整数:");scanf("%d%d",&a,&b);q=yue(a,b);p=bei(a,b,q);//最小公倍数=两数的乘积除以它们的最大公约数 printf("最大公约数是:%d\n最小公倍数是:%d\n",q,p);} ...